Outdoor Structure Codes

Property development codes dictate where you can place a permanent hydro system on your lot. Most require clear zones from property lines, fences, and homes—typically 1.5 to 3 meters. These rules help manage neighbor impact.

Failure to comply could mean having to reconfigure your unit later. A professional assessment can help you navigate these rules and choose a compliant location for your in-ground swim spa.

Safety Code Compliance

Swim spas fall under Alberta’s Electrical Safety Regulations, especially for grounding systems. Your professional installer must follow these to ensure code approval. This includes proper bonding, disconnect switches, and waterproof conduit.

Non-compliant setups can void insurance and lead to liability. Always hire a certified expert who pulls permits and schedules inspections. Don’t cut corners—your family’s safety depends on it.

Backyard Readiness in Southwest Calgary

Concrete Pad Installation

A structural pad is the support core of any permanent backyard unit. It prevents cracking and ensures proper alignment for plumbing and electrical systems. In Southwest Calgary’s freeze-thaw climate, a properly poured slab is vital.

We use load-bearing thick concrete with rebar or wire mesh for maximum durability. The surface is smooth-finished to support your energy-efficient swim spa for decades.

Terrain Grading

Sloped ground can compromise your entire installation. That’s why terrain adjustment come first. Our team uses excavation tools to create a uniform surface. This is especially important for surface-level installation setups.

  • Clear topsoil, rocks, and roots from the site
  • Compact the sub-base for long-term support
  • Spread gravel or sand bedding for drainage and cushioning
  • Confirm levelness with professional-grade tools

Maintenance and Aftercare

Water Chemistry Management

Managing your swim spa’s water chemistry is key to avoiding algae, bacteria, and jet blockages. Whether you own a saltwater swim spa or a traditional chlorine model, frequent testing with a water testing kit ensures safe water for every use. A certified spa technician can help you establish a easy-to-follow chemical maintenance schedule.

  • Monitor water balance at least 2–3 times per week
  • Correct alkalinity and sanitizer as needed
  • Use professional-grade chemicals only
  • Arrange professional water testing during seasonal changes

Winterizing Your Swim Spa

Shielding your swim spa during Alberta winters requires a complete winter-ready installation and shutdown process. Even with superior spa insulation and a hardcover spa cover, failing to flush water from plumbing lines can lead to frozen pipes. A licensed contractor in Southwest Calgary will follow Calgary building codes and AB zoning laws to ensure your system survives freeze-thaw cycles.

Prevent guesswork by enrolling in a professional winterizing service that includes drainage solution—especially crucial for above-ground swim spa setups exposed to wind and snow accumulation.

Filter Cleaning and Swapping

Replacing your swim spa filter every four months keeps the jet therapy system operating efficiently. A clogged or worn filter forces the pump to work harder, increasing energy use and wear on your energy-efficient swim spa. Whether you have a cartridge or pleated filter, follow the manufacturer’s guide or consult a certified spa technician for the best replacement schedule based on usage.

  • Check filters regularly for debris buildup
  • Wash with hose water
  • Install with compatible filters only
  • Track replacement dates in your spa maintenance plan
